What is B2B Supplement Fulfillment?

B2B Supplement Fulfillment Services

B2B supplement fulfillment is a business model where your focus will be on the distribution and sale of supplements to other businesses. (It is also known as Wholesale Order Fulfillment or Wholesale Distribution.)

A typical B2B order involves multiple items and has a shipping destination at a business or commercial address. B2B selling is generally sold in larger quantities and at a lower rate per item than if you were to sell the product directly to the consumer.

The Benefits of B2B Fulfillment

Supplements are a popular choice for many health-conscious individuals. However, selling supplements can be challenging, especially when you are just starting out. That is why more and more supplement brands choose to outsource their B2B order fulfillment needs to a third-party logistics provider (3PL) like Equinox Nutra.

Some of the key benefits of B2B fulfillment services include:

  1. Cost:  The biggest benefit of hiring fulfillment companies is that it will help you in reducing your expenses. You don’t need to hire employees to manage your inventory and ship products. And you also don’t need to hire a customer service team to handle returns, complaints, or other inquiries. By choosing the right fulfillment service, they can handle all of the heavy lifting for you!
  2. Time: Warehousing and order fulfillment services can take up a lot of time and effort. If you don’t want to waste your time or put effort into these tasks, then you should consider outsourcing them. The best part about outsourcing these tasks is that you can focus on other important aspects of your business like marketing and sales.
  3. Flexibility and Scalability: When working with a third party, you only pay for what you need—when you need it. For example, during periods of high demand or peak seasons, fulfillment needs to increase, so you can increase the number of orders shipped out each day and reduce this number as needed. A third party is able to fulfill orders based on your individual needs, saving you resources in the long run.

What is B2C Supplement Fulfillment?

B2C Supplement Fulfillment ServicesB2C fulfillment means that the supplement fulfillment center is shipping orders to consumers. It is also known as Direct to Consumer (DTC) fulfillment.

A typical B2C order involves one item and has a shipping destination at a residential address. Unlike B2B fulfillment, these orders are generally in smaller quantities and sold at full price to the consumer.

The Benefits of B2C Fulfillment

When you work with a company that offers B2C supplement fulfillment services, your product is directly shipped from the manufacturing facility to the customer’s front door.

With this streamlined approach, you don’t have to worry about stocking inventory, hiring employees, or buying packaging equipment. What other benefits do B2C supplement fulfillment services offer? A few are:

  1. Shipping: As mentioned before, B2C supplement fulfillment services ship your product directly to the consumer’s residence. Supplement fulfillment companies also often offer discounted shipping rates, which can help you reduce shipping costs and increase profits. And because the fulfillment center will have the staff and technology to ship efficiently, you can save time and cut expenses.
  2. Customer Service: B2C supplement fulfillment services handle all customer service needs, including order tracking, returns/refunds, address corrections, and lost packages. This allows you to focus on promoting your products and growing your business instead of having to deal with customer service concerns or inquiries.
  3. Fulfillment Management Software: By using B2C supplement fulfillment services, you should get full access to fulfillment management software. This software makes it easier for you to manage inventory, orders, and to quickly view customer accounts.

All in all, you won’t have to go out of your way to purchase an expensive fulfillment management software because your B2C fulfillment partner already has one!
